Randy’s Patties Returns: Toronto’s Iconic Patty Shop Reopens on Eglinton West

Randy’s Take Out is back

Toronto’s Eglinton West Business Area is buzzing with excitement as the beloved Randy’s Patties makes a triumphant return tomorrow, following a hiatus that left many fans yearning for its iconic flavors. The reopening of this cherished establishment marks a significant moment for both the local community and the patty-loving public.

After a period of absence, Randy’s Patties is set to rekindle its legacy of delicious, unapologetic flavors. The owners, reflecting on the emotional attachment many have to the brand, said, “Icons never die, sometimes they just take a break.” This sentiment has resonated with the loyal customer base, who have eagerly anticipated the return of the patty pioneer.

In recent weeks, the area has been abuzz with anticipation, with passersby catching glimpses of new signage and the enticing aroma of test batches wafting through the air. The team behind Randy’s Patties has been working tirelessly, transforming the old facility with modern, state-of-the-art equipment while maintaining the essence of what made Randy’s a household name. The original creators of the Randy’s flavor remain involved to ensure that the taste remains true to its roots. As one representative from the group put it, “Randy’s will never change. If it’s not broken, don’t fix it. The taste stays the same. It has been the people’s patty since 1979. They are loyal to the brand, and we are loyal to them.”

This year is particularly significant for Randy’s Patties as it marks the 45th anniversary of the brand, which first delighted Toronto palates in 1979. The reopening is not just a return but a celebration of the brand’s enduring legacy and its role in highlighting the warmth of cultural traditions and the spirit of entrepreneurship within immigrant communities.

Since announcing their comeback on July 11, 2024, the staff has undergone extensive training and batch testing to ensure consistency in flavor. New features include a halal option for the patties and an addition of jerk chicken to the menu. Longtime fans can rest assured that Randy’s signature curry goat and oxtail will also be available.
